Noun: feminization ,fe-mu-nu'zey-shun [N. Amer], ,fe-mu-nI'zey-shun [Brit]
- The process of becoming feminized; the development of female characteristics (loss of facial hair or breast enlargement) in a male because of hormonal disorders or castration
"Feminization can occur as a side effect of certain medications";
